Caffeine: The Core Component of Coffee

Caffeine is the star ingredient in coffee that impacts the nervous system. Understanding its role is essential to assessing whether coffee is beneficial or harmful.

What is Caffeine?

Caffeine is a natural stimulant found in various plants, including coffee beans, tea leaves, and cacao pods. It primarily functions by blocking the inhibitory neurotransmitter adenosine, promoting alertness and energy.

How Caffeine Affects the Nervous System

When you consume caffeine, it has several immediate effects on the body:

  • Increased alertness: By blocking adenosine, caffeine reduces feelings of tiredness and increases vigilance.
  • Enhanced mood: Moderate caffeine intake can elevate dopamine levels, leading to improved mood and reduced feelings of depression.
  • Cognitive functions: Some studies suggest that caffeine can enhance memory, attention, and reaction times, making it potentially beneficial for cognitive performance.

However, it is essential to note that the effects of caffeine can vary by individual, and excessive consumption may lead to anxiety or restlessness.

The Benefits of Coffee for the Nervous System

While excessive coffee consumption can have adverse effects, moderate intake appears to offer several benefits for the nervous system.

Promotion of Neuroprotection

Research suggests that caffeine may help protect the brain against neurodegenerative diseases such as Parkinson’s and Alzheimer’s. This potential neuroprotective effect could be due to the anti-inflammatory properties of caffeine and its ability to promote brain-derived neurotrophic factor (BDNF), a protein that supports neuron growth and survival.

Reduced Risk of Depression

Studies indicate that individuals who consume coffee may have a lower risk of depression. The mood-enhancing effects of caffeine, which increase dopamine signaling in the brain, may contribute to this benefit. A review of multiple studies found that those who drink coffee had a 10-20% lower risk of developing depression compared to non-drinkers.

Boost in Cognitive Function

Coffee consumption can lead to improved cognitive functions such as:

  • Higher attention span: The stimulating effects of caffeine can help increase focus and concentration.
  • Enhanced memory: Some studies have shown a positive correlation between caffeine intake and improved memory performance, particularly in tasks that require attention.

The Risks of Coffee for the Nervous System

Despite its potential benefits, coffee is not without risks, particularly when consumed in excess.

Increased Anxiety and Jitters

High caffeine intake can lead to increased anxiety levels, inducing feelings of jitteriness and restlessness. Individuals sensitive to caffeine or those with pre-existing anxiety disorders may experience heightened feelings of nervousness or panic, resulting from caffeine’s stimulating properties.

Disrupted Sleep Patterns

Caffeine can disturb sleep cycles, affecting both the quality and duration of sleep. Poor sleep has significant implications for the nervous system, leading to cognitive issues, mood disturbances, and decreased overall health. It’s recommended to limit caffeine intake in the hours leading up to bedtime.

Potential for Dependence

Regular consumption of coffee can lead to physical dependence on caffeine. Withdrawal symptoms such as headaches, fatigue, and irritability can occur when individuals reduce or eliminate caffeine intake suddenly.

The Role of Quantity: Understanding Moderation

Moderation is the key when it comes to consuming coffee and managing its effects on the nervous system. But what constitutes moderate coffee consumption?

Defining Moderate Coffee Intake

According to various health organizations, moderate coffee consumption is typically defined as:

  • 3-4 cups per day, providing approximately 300-400 mg of caffeine.

This amount is generally considered safe for most adults and may confer health benefits without substantial risks.

Individual Sensitivity to Caffeine

It’s important to recognize that individual responses to caffeine can vary significantly. Factors that influence sensitivity include:

  • Genetics: Some people metabolize caffeine more quickly than others.
  • Tolerance: Regular coffee drinkers may develop a tolerance, requiring more caffeine to achieve the same effects.
  • Overall health: Individuals with certain health conditions or who are pregnant should consult a healthcare provider regarding safe levels of caffeine consumption.

Does coffee affect sleep quality?

Caffeine is known for its stimulating effects, which can interfere with sleep quality if consumed too close to bedtime. The half-life of caffeine can be anywhere from 3 to 7 hours, meaning its effects can linger long after consumption. If individuals drink coffee late in the day, they may experience difficulties falling asleep or staying asleep, which can negatively impact overall health and well-being.

Poor sleep can have repercussions on the nervous system, leading to issues like increased stress, cognitive impairment, and mood disturbances. To minimize sleep disturbances, it’s advisable to limit coffee intake in the late afternoon and evening. Finding a balance in consumption timing can allow individuals to enjoy the benefits of coffee without compromising their sleep quality.

How does coffee consumption relate to neurodegenerative diseases?

Several studies have suggested a link between coffee consumption and a lower risk of developing neurodegenerative diseases such as Alzheimer’s and Parkinson’s. The antioxidants and bioactive compounds present in coffee may help to protect brain health by combatting oxidative stress and inflammation, two factors implicated in the progression of neurodegenerative conditions. Regular coffee drinkers often exhibit a decreased incidence of these diseases compared to those who do not consume coffee.

However, while the research is promising, it is critical to note that coffee is not a definitive preventive measure against such diseases. Many factors contribute to neurodegenerative risk, including genetics, lifestyle, and overall diet. Therefore, while coffee may offer neuroprotective benefits, maintaining a holistic approach to brain health, including a balanced diet and regular exercise, is essential for reducing risks associated with neurodegenerative diseases.
